A European project
In a European project commissioned by ‘the European Commission, DG Employment’, eight countries have recently started working on all kinds of materials that can support you in your actions towards employers.
First, the partners in the eight countries, in consultation with employers, have looked at what they need: what could ‘entice’ them to open their doors to talk about the possibilities of employing people with disabilities. They also studied the scientific theoretical models on behavior change. Together, those two gave them enough input to create the materials that might benefit you, if you’re working on making entrepreneurs more inclusive; If you’re organizing something for them.
What has been and is being developed?
- Twenty tips (To read or To print), to help if you want to be inclusive as an entrepreneur, and employ workers with disabilities within your company.
- Storytelling videos, with stories from entrepreneurs about how they do it, what they have encountered, what they have learned, and what they advise if their fellow entrepreneurs want to ‘do it too’
- i-SME action guidelines (Ingredients, Procedure & Working document), which support you in developing interventions for entrepreneurs. By advising you to “do the right thing, at the right time, through the right means and the right person, with the right message in the right place.
- i-SME presentation, which provides insights into the theories behind behavior change and practical strategies for encouraging SMEs to hire workers with disabilities. It includes guidelines on how to engage employers, plan effective events, and address common barriers, ensuring a structured and evidence-based approach to inclusive employment.
